Paul, I don't know of any existing filter to do that, but a pretty simple programmable filter can do it. Here is the script that will achieve it. Just create a custom filter and copy this into the script.
input = self.GetUnstructuredGridInput() output = self.GetUnstructuredGridOutput() output.GetPointData().PassData(input.GetPointData()) output.GetCellData().PassData(input.GetCellData()) cellTypes = vtk.vtkUnsignedCharArray() cellTypes.DeepCopy(input.GetCellTypesArray()) cellTypes.SetName("Cell Types") output.GetCellData().AddArray(cellTypes) If you plan to use this multiple times, you probably want to wrap this in a custom filter. -Ken On 2/18/09 5:07 AM, "Paul Edwards" <paul.m.edwa...@gmail.com> wrote: Hello, Does anyone know an easy way to extract all cells of a particular type from an unstructured grid (without writing code either a plugin or python script)? I was thinking it be possible with the calculator and the number of points in a cell but I can't get access to that.
